Protein Info for BACOVA_01783 in Bacteroides ovatus ATCC 8483
Annotation: indolepyruvate oxidoreductase subunit beta
These analyses and tools can help you predict a protein's function, but be skeptical. For enzymes, over 10% of annotations from KEGG or SEED are probably incorrect. For other types of proteins, the error rates may be much higher. MetaCyc and Swiss-Prot have low error rates, but the best hits in these databases are often quite distant, so this protein's function may not be the same. TIGRFam has low error rates. Finally, many experimentally-characterized proteins are not in any of these databases. To find relevant papers, use PaperBLAST.

Swiss-Prot: 37% identical to IORB_ARCFU: Indolepyruvate oxidoreductase subunit IorB (iorB) from Archaeoglobus fulgidus (strain ATCC 49558 / VC-16 / DSM 4304 / JCM 9628 / NBRC 100126)
KEGG orthology group: K00180, indolepyruvate ferredoxin oxidoreductase, beta subunit [EC: 1.2.7.8] (inferred from 98% identity to bth:BT_0429)Predicted SEED Role
"Indolepyruvate oxidoreductase subunit IorB (EC 1.2.7.8)" in subsystem Aromatic amino acid interconversions with aryl acids (EC 1.2.7.8)
